Mill Valley Chamber Music Society continues its 2016-2017 Marin Chamber Performances concert series presenting Daedalus Quartet on Sunday, Feb. 26, 2017.

Praised by The New Yorker as “a fresh and vital young participant in what is a golden age of American string quartets,” the Daedalus Quartet has established itself as a leader among the new generation of string ensembles. Daedalus Quartet members are Min-Young Kim and Matilda Kaul, violin; Jessica Thompson, viola and Thomas Kraines, cello.

Since winning the top prize in the Banff International String Quartet Competition in 2001, the Daedalus Quartet has impressed critics and listeners alike with the security, technical finish, interpretive unity, and sheer gusto of its performances. The New York Times has praised the Daedalus Quartet’s “insightful and vibrant” Haydn, the “impressive intensity” of their Beethoven, their “luminous” Berg, and the “riveting focus” of their Dutilleux.

The Washington Post acclaimed their performance of Mendelssohn for its “rockets of blistering virtuosity.” The Houston Chronicle has described the “silvery beauty” of their Schubert and the “magic that hushed the audience” when they played Ravel; the Boston Globe the “finesse and fury” of their Shostakovich; the Toronto Globe and Mail the “thrilling revelation” of their Hindemith; and the Cincinnati Enquirer the “tremendous emotional power” of their Brahms.

The Daedalus Quartet concert program will include Haydn, Quartet, op. 1, # 3, Bartok, S.Q. # 3 and Beethoven, Quartet in C# minor, op. 131
